Tree removal services involve the careful cutting and removal of trees that are no longer healthy, pose safety risks, or interfere with property use. These professionals assess the condition of trees, determine the safest way to remove them, and utilize specialized equipment to ensure the process is efficient and controlled. Proper tree removal helps prevent potential hazards such as falling branches, uprooted trees during storms, or damage to structures. Whether a tree has become diseased, is dead, or has grown too close to power lines or buildings, experienced contractors can handle the job safely and effectively.

Many property owners turn to tree removal services to address specific problems. Overgrown or dead trees can threaten the safety of residents and visitors, especially during severe weather events. Trees that are leaning dangerously or have large, unstable branches may require removal to prevent accidents. Additionally, trees that are obstructing views, blocking sunlight, or interfering with utility lines often need to be taken out to improve property safety and functionality. Removing problematic trees can also prepare a site for new landscaping or construction projects, making way for future development.

The overview below groups typical Tree Removal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sealy,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Tree Removals - Typical costs range from $250 to $600 for routine jobs involving small trees or limited removal areas. Many local contractors handle these projects efficiently within this range, though prices can vary based on tree size and location.

Medium-Sized Tree Removal - Projects involving larger trees or moderate complexity generally fall between $600 and $1,500. These are common for many residential properties and usually require more equipment and labor, influencing the overall cost.

Large Tree Removal - Removing sizable or mature trees can cost between $1,500 and $3,000, especially when access or safety measures are involved. Fewer projects reach this tier, but they often involve significant equipment and planning.

Full Tree Replacement or Complex Projects - Larger, more complex tree removal or replacement jobs can exceed $3,000 and re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and typically involve extensive site preparation, specialized equipment, or multiple trees.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ating tree removal service providers in Sealy, TX,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for local contractors who have a proven track record of handling tree removal jobs comparable in size and complexity. An experienced service provider understands the nuances of different tree species, site conditions, and safety considerations, which can help ensure the job is completed efficiently and effectively. Asking for examples of past work or references related to similar projects can provide insight into their familiarity with local challenges and their ability to deliver quality results.

Clear written expectations are essential when comparing local contractors for tree removal. Homeowners should seek providers who can offer detailed descriptions of the scope of work, including the methods to be used, cleanup procedures, and any safety measures in place.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als. It’s also beneficial to clarify what is included and excluded from the service to avoid surprises, making it easier to compare options objectively.

Reputable references and good communication are key factors in choosing the right tree removal service provider. Homeowners can ask potential contractors for references from previous clients who had similar work done, providing a sense of their professionalism and reliability. Additionally, a contractor’s responsiveness and willingness to answer questions clearly can indicate their level of customer service and transparency.
